Hey Priya — quick recap of Thursday's DR drill for the Kelvane stack. Cold starts on the Ostrel handlers spiked to ~4s when we failed over to the Bruma region; pre-warmers weren't included in the failover plan. I've added a warmup hook, but if you get paged before it ships, just tolerate the latency blip. To unlock the drill-mode secrets store, use the recovery passphrase below.

vault phrase of tajef-faduf = casox-ralius-julir

Subject: Ownership change for LiftSim

Welcome aboard. As of this sprint, maintenance of LiftSim, our elevator-dispatch simulator, moves from the Platform Tools group to the Mobility Modeling team at Verrow Systems. This covers the scenario editor, the dispatch-policy plugins, and the nightly regression runs. Open issues in the backlog have already been retriaged. Please route all questions, review requests, and incident escalations through the new owner. The person now responsible for LiftSim is listed below.

signatory, yahog-badug: Quenix Ulaael

# Service Accounts: String Extraction

The `extract-i18n` script pulls translatable strings from all Bramblewick repos and pushes them to the Glossa service. It runs under the `i18n-extractor` service account. Do not run it under your personal account; Glossa rate-limits individual users aggressively. The account has write access to the staging catalog only. Set the token in your shell before invoking the script. The current staging token is below.

API key for kahap-kafog: zpat15_6qzxZ7YR8aDwjmp

Minutes — Management Meeting, Loyalty Programme Overhaul

Attendees: R. Okafor (chair), L. Brandt, S. Merlo.

The Copperleaf Club overhaul was approved for rollout in the Westvale region first. Tier thresholds will drop by 20%; redemption catalogue expands in Q3. Sales leads must brief account teams before external announcements. Brandt owns the comms plan; Merlo owns systems readiness. The commercial rationale is captured in the confidential note below.

board note of tagug-hahag: Praionax Logistics is in early talks to buy Julaxek Group for about $36.3 million. The Julmir launch date is March 1, and nothing goes to the press before then.